Device Client Data Collection
Device Client Data Collection
The Advanced Analytics Device Client Data collection and accompanying dashboards provide an overview of the most recent organization wide client status.
Client version management ensures your clients are updated with the supported versions, which includes enhancements and future patches. In addition, a dashboard filter, ‘Client Update Reason’ provides insight to the reasons why clients are disabled.
This data collection provides the following key benefits:
- Current Device Status: What is the current status of devices?
- Client Versions in Use: Which client versions are in use? How many devices are on unsupported, supported, or Golden release versions?
- Device Investigation & Troubleshooting: How many times has a user disabled their client? What is the history of client changes for a given user/device? What are the reasons that a client was disabled?
Current Device Status
This dashboard provides the following:
- # Devices: total number of installed devices
- # Users: total number of users with the client installed
- # Users With Currently Disabled Devices: total number of users that do not have an active client enabled
- # Users Who Turned Off Their Clients: total number of user that disabled their clients manually
- Client Status (# of Users): percentage breakdown of users that have disabled clients or enabled clients. To learn more: Client Status
- Internet Security Status: Type of client status. To learn more: Internet Security Service Status
- Private Access Status: Type of client status. To learn more: Private Access Apps Status
Client Status
There are several Client Status fields that display to differentiate among Client Status (overall status), Internet Security Status, and NPA Status.
For each row of data, you may see the following statuses:
- Client Status: Shows the last updated status at a moment in time (i.e. timestamp date); you’ll see this value change for different event timestamps.
- Current Client Status: Status of the client at the moment the query runs. This is the same record repeated multiple rows at different event timestamps, until the status changes.
- Historical Client Status: This field contains data if the status changed for that particular record at a moment in time.
- Null: A ‘null’ client status/internet security/private access value means the service is not active or is not activated for the device.
Client Versions in Use
This dashboard identifies any unsupported client versions in use. Best practice is to upgrade the devices listed as ‘Unsupported’ to supported client versions.
This widget provides the following:
- Current Client Version
- Major Version Number: Release 112, Release 113, etc.
- Client Supported Status: Supported Latest Release
- # Devices
- # Hostnames
- # Users
In addition, you can drilldown to view details such as ‘Why were clients disabled?’ and ‘Top Users Disabling Devices.’
Client Version Trend
This dashboard provides the number of updated hostnames based on their major version, and the date on which the client version was updated.
Device Investigation & Troubleshooting
This set of dashboards helps to look at a particular device, hostname, or user and filter to view details such as:
- Top Users By Update Events
- Top Users Disabling Devices
- Overall Device Status & Change Reasons (# Events): This view is helpful to look at a single user’s device change history
- Internet Security Status (# Events)
- Private Access Status (# Events)
- Device Events – Detailed View: Detailed view of a single user’s device change history
Top Users By Update Events
Top Users Disabling Devices
Overall Device Status & Change Reasons (# Events)
This view is helpful to look at a single user’s device change history.
To learn more: Client Status
Internet Security Status (# Events)
To learn more: Device Custom Filters
Private Access Status (# Events)
To learn more: Device Custom Filters
Device Events – Detailed View
This is a detailed view of a single user’s device change history.
Monitoring and Troubleshooting
The information provided by the Advanced Analytics device client data collection and accompanying dashboards help to monitor and troubleshoot the overall performance and health of your network.
Advanced Analytics data has a roughly ~1 hour data lag, please keep this in mind as you look at the “current status” information.
Best Practices
This section is updated dynamically, check back for additional information.
Data Retention
The system enforces data retention based on your licensing. To learn more: Advanced Analytics Data Retention
Key Fields
The following table lists and describes the various fields that appear in the Advanced Analytics Device Client Data collection and accompanying dashboards.
DISPLAY NAME | GROUP | DESCRIPTION | TYPE |
---|---|---|---|
City | General | Location of user based on IP | String |
Client Installation Date | General | Date of last successful client installation | Date |
Client Installation Time | General | Time of last successful client installation | Time |
Client Version | General | Client version | String |
Client Version (Major Release) | General | Current major client version | Number |
Current Client Version | General | Current client version | String |
Current Device Classification Status | General | Current device classification status | String |
Current Device Make | General | Current manufacturer name (e.g. Dell, HP, Apple) | String |
Current Device Management ID | General | Current device management ID | String |
Current Device Model | General | Current device model (e.g. Inspiron, MacPro, MacMini) | String |
Current Hostname | General | Current hostname | String |
Current OS | General | Current OS | String |
Device Classification Status | General | Device classification status | String |
Device ID | General | Device ID | String |
Device Make | General | Device manufacturer name (e.g. Dell, HP, Apple) | String |
Device Management ID | General | Device management ID | String |
Device Model | General | Device model ( e.g. Inspiron, MacPro, MacMini) | String |
Hostname | General | Hostname | String |
Last Event Actor | General | The source/actor that generated the event such as the system, user, or admin | String |
Netskope Host POP | General | Netskope POP to which the client connected | String |
OS | General | Operating system | String |
OS Version | General | OS version | String |
Client Status | Status | Last received device status | String |
Client Status Update Reason | Status | Client status change reason | String |
Current Client Status | Status | Current last received device status | String |
Current Client Status Update Reason | Status | Current client status change reason | String |
Current Internet Security Status | Status | Current internet security status | String |
Current Private Access Status | Status | Current private access status | String |
Current Service Name | Status | Shows which service the client status is associated with (e.g. Private Access, NPA, etc.) | String |
Internet Security Status | Status | Display devices with respect to the internet security status such as Enabled, Disabled, Errored, Fail Closed, Backed Off, etc. | String |
Private Access Status | Status | Last received Secure Access tunnel (Private Access) | String |
Service Name | Status | Shows which service the Client Status is associated with (e.g. Private Access, NPA, etc.) | String |
Historical Data Client Status | Historical | Client status at the last update time | String |
Historical Data Client Status Update Date | Historical | Date when the Client Status was last updated | Date |
Historical Data Client Status Update Reason | Historical | Client Status Update Reason at the last update time | String |
Historical Data Client Status Update Reason Update Date | Historical | Date when the Client Status Update Reason was last updated | Date |
Historical Data Client Status Update Reason Update Time | Historical | Date when the Client Status Update Reason was last updated | Date time |
Historical Data Client Status Update Time | Historical | Date when Client Status was last updated | Date time |
Historical Data Client Version | Historical | Client version at the last update time | String |
Historical Data Client Version Update Date | Historical | Date when Client Version was last updated | Date |
Historical Data Client Version Update Time | Historical | Date when Client Version was last updated | Date time |
Historical Data Device Classification Status | Historical | Device classification status at the last update time | String |
Historical Data Device Classification Status Update Date | Historical | Date when Device Classification Status was last updated | Date |
Historical Data Device Classification Status Update Time | Historical | Date when Device Classification Status was last updated | Date time |
Historical Data Event Actor | Historical | Event actor at the last update time | Date |
Historical Data Event Actor Update Date | Historical | Date when Event Actor was last updated | Date |
Historical Data Event Actor Update Time | Historical | Date when Event Actor was last updated | Date time |
Historical Data Hostname | Historical | Hostname at the last update time | String |
Historical Data Hostname Update Date | Historical | Date when Hostname was last updated | Date |
Historical Data Hostname Update Time | Historical | Date when Hostname was last updated | Date time |
Historical Data Internet Security Status | Historical | Internet security status at the last update time | String |
Historical Data Internet Security Status Update Date | Historical | Date when Internet Security Status was last updated | Date |
Historical Data Internet Security Status Update Time | Historical | Date when Internet Security Status was last updated | Date time |
Historical Data OS Version | Historical | OS Version at the last update time | String |
Historical Data OS Version Update Date | Historical | Date when the OS version was last updated | Date |
Historical Data OS Version Update Time | Historical | Time when OS version was last updated | Date time |
Historical Data Private Access Client Status | Historical | Private Access Client Status at the last update time | String |
Historical Data Private Access Client Status Update Date | Historical | Date when Private Access Client Status was last updated | Date |
Historical Data Private Access Client Status Update Time | Historical | Date when Private Access Client Status was last updated | Date time |
Historical Data User | Historical | User assigned to the device at the last update time | String |
Historical Data User Update Date | Historical | Date when User assigned was last updated | Date |
Historical Data User Update Time | Historical | Date when User assigned was last updated | Date time |